Material Safety in the Microwave
When it comes to microwave safety, the material of the bowl is crucial. Stainless steel bowls should not be used in the microwave, as they can cause arcing, which may lead to a fire. Glass bowls are generally safe for microwave use, but it’s essential to ensure they are labeled as “microwave-safe.” Ceramic bowls can be used in the microwave, but it’s crucial to check for any metal trim or decorations, as these can cause arcing.

Can I Put a Pampered Chef Bowl in the Microwave with Metal Utensils?
When using a Pampered Chef bowl in the microwave, it’s generally not recommended to include metal utensils, such as spoons or forks. Metal can cause sparks or even start a fire when exposed to microwave energy, which can be dangerous and damage the bowl or microwave. If you need to stir or mix food while it’s being heated, it’s best to use silicone, wooden, or plastic utensils that are microwave-safe.
If you accidentally leave a metal utensil in a Pampered Chef bowl while microwaving, stop the microwave immediately and carefully remove the bowl and utensil. Inspect the bowl for any signs of damage or discoloration, and avoid using it if you’re unsure about its safety. To avoid this situation altogether, make sure to always check the bowl and its contents before microwaving, and use microwave-safe utensils and accessories. How Do I Clean a Pampered Chef Bowl After Microwaving?
Cleaning a Pampered Chef bowl after microwaving is relatively easy, but it’s essential to follow some basic steps to ensure the bowl remains in good condition. Start by allowing the bowl to cool down, then wash it with mild soap and warm water.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or scrubbers, as they can damage the bowl’s surface or remove any special coatings. For tougher food residue, you can soak the bowl in warm soapy water for a few minutes before washing.
To sanitize the bowl and remove any lingering bacteria or odors, mix equal parts water and white vinegar in the bowl and heat it in the microwave for 1-2 minutes. Then, carefully remove the bowl and rinse it with warm water. This method is gentle and effective, and it can help maintain the bowl’s cleanliness and hygiene.
